KOP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2019 in Review

157 of the 4,604 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Koppers (KOP) for Q2 2019, worth a combined $565M — up 12% from $503M a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 33 funds opened new KOP positions and 18 closed out — a net gain of 15 holders — while 48 added to existing stakes and 48 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Prudential Financial, adding an estimated $9.88M. The largest seller was Southernsun Asset Management, cutting an estimated $10.7M.
